Subject: Storing config data on DOC.
Date: Tue, 18 Dec 2001 18:54:11 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<NFBBLCEFBCFEPMJJKOIKIENJCAAA.cfowler@outpostsentinel.com> (raw)

I have a DOC2000 that I store config data on /dev/fla2.  Basically it starts
from block 1 and continues for roughly 20k.  I have a 3 character header
that is at the begining.  If I run doc-lilo to modify the boot sector on
/dev/fla then it appears that my header disapears.  Should I begin storing
raw data at an offset?
